Highway 99 Motorcycle Collision Results in Serious Injuries
One person sustained major injuries following a motorcycle collision in Manteca Thursday morning, July 14th.
According to CHP, the accident took place at 5:47 a.m. within the northbound lanes of Highway 99.
A Chevrolet pickup truck and motorcycle collided for unknown reasons just south of Highway 120.
It is unclear which party sustained major injuries.
The crash remains under investigation.
According to statistics, approximately 80% of accidents involving a motorcycle result in injuries or death.
Motorcycle accidents, according to the NHTSA, accounted for 14% of motor vehicle accident deaths in 2019. Motorcyclists should be fully aware of the safety challenges in which they face while riding on roads in California. Below are some tips for motorcyclists:
- Wear proper protection
- Ride responsibly
- Be knowledgeable and practice how to properly operate a motorcycle
- Ensure you are licensed prior to operating a motorcycle
